Bangladesh vs Japan
Compare travel essentials, budgets, and connectivity between Bangladesh and Japan.
| Category | 🇧🇩 Bangladesh | 🇯🇵 Japan |
|---|---|---|
| Daily Budget (Budget) | BDT 2,500 | ¥10,000 |
| Daily Budget (Mid-Range) | BDT 5,500 | ¥25,000 |
| Daily Budget (Luxury) | BDT 12,000 | ¥70,000 |
| Visa | Citizens of India, UK, and US can obtain visas on arrival or via e-visa. Bangladesh has climbed to 95th on the Henley Passport Index with visa-free or visa-on-arrival access to 37 destinations. Most Western nationals require a visa; check with your nearest embassy for specific requirements. | Visa-free entry for up to 90 days for citizens of 72 countries including US, EU, Australia, South Korea; others require e-visa or embassy visa per Japanese Ministry of Foreign Affairs. |
| Language | Bengali (official); English widely spoken in tourist areas and hotels | Japanese (English widely used in tourist areas) |
| Best Months | October to March (cool, dry weather); avoid monsoon season June-September | March to May (cherry blossoms), October to November (autumn foliage) |
| Timezone | BST (UTC+6) | JST (UTC+9) |
| Connectivity Rating | 3/5 | 5/5 (5G) |
| eSIM Starting Price | $11.00 | $11.00 |
| Power Plug | Type A/C/D, 220V | Type A/B, 100V |
| Emergency Number | 999 (Police), 1555 (Ambulance) | 110 (Police), 119 (Ambulance/Fire) |
